Driveway Pavers Replacement in Boulder, CO
Driveway pavers replacement services involve removing and replacing existing driveway surfaces with new paving materials to improve both functionality and appearance. This service typically covers projects where the current driveway has experienced significant wear, cracks, or damage, as well as situations where homeowners want to update the style or improve the durability of their driveway. Common materials used include concrete, brick, or stone pavers, and the process often involves preparing the base, removing the old surface, and installing the new paving to ensure a stable and long-lasting finish.
Homeowners interested in driveway pavers replacement should consider factors such as the condition of their existing driveway, the type of material they prefer, and the overall style of their property. It’s helpful to understand the scope of work involved, including the potential need for base repairs or adjustments to accommodate new paving. Clarifying expectations about the durability, maintenance, and aesthetic options can assist property owners in making informed decisions before requesting this service.

Driveway Pavers Replacement Questions
What are common reasons to replace a driveway paver? Wear and tear, cracks, uneven surfaces, or outdated styles often prompt driveway paver replacement to improve safety and appearance.
How can I tell if my driveway pavers need replacement? Visible damage such as large cracks, shifting, or significant staining indicate that replacement may be necessary for safety and aesthetics.
What types of pavers are suitable for replacement projects? Options include concrete, brick, and natural stone pavers, each offering different durability and style options for driveway upgrades.
What should property owners consider before replacing driveway pavers? Factors like existing foundation condition, desired design, and drainage considerations are important for a successful replacement project.
